The King County Board of Health in Seattle, Washington has recently
passed legislation that requires chain food establishments with 10 or
more national locations to provide specific nutrition information on
their menus/menu boards by Aug. 1, 2008. For menu boards only calories
are required to be posted on menu boards with the remaining nutrients
provided in another format such as a brochure.
The required nutrition information includes total amounts/menu item of:
calories, trans fat, saturated fat, carbohydrate and sodium. The final
legislation is available on-line:
